What changes during a full bathroom remodel
The remodel process in Lebanon begins with removing existing tile, fixtures, and any damaged substrate that could cause future problems. Milanese Tile and Stone LLC inspects the framing and subfloor, makes necessary repairs, and installs a waterproof membrane before any tile goes down. This preparation prevents moisture from seeping into the structure and causing rot or mold growth behind the walls.
Once the new tile is installed, you will notice level floors, straight grout lines, and surfaces that drain correctly without pooling water. The shower walls are sealed at every seam, the flooring sits flat without loose spots, and the finish looks clean from every angle. These changes make the bathroom easier to clean and more comfortable to use every day.
The work also includes selecting tile materials that suit your layout and budget, whether that means porcelain, ceramic, or natural stone. Some projects involve relocating plumbing or adjusting the layout to add storage or improve accessibility. The remodel does not include electrical work beyond fixture replacements, but it coordinates with other trades to keep the project moving without unnecessary delays.
